Task #1 -
While a 7 game series is a decent sample size and about as long as is feasible, I'm still of the opinion that just about anything can happen. In reality, we saw the Whalers sweep the Knights and the Firebirds take out the Falcons in 5 games. However, it's not like the winners were completely dominating each individual game of the series. Each of them only won by a single goal in 3 of their 4 wins; things easily could've gone in a different direction. Ultimately, I would expect the Firebirds and Whalers to advance still. However, if my Mammoths had been able to face the Firebirds, we certainly could've put up a fight for moving on to the finals. PGF certainly has a scary first line, but I think our depth would've knocked them out of the sky. Meanwhile, as the Scarecrows took down the Whalers in the finals, maybe they would've done the same in the semis. The more interesting scenario would occur if we allowed the Firebirds and Whalers to face off in round 1. If the Firebirds managed to take them down to then face the Mammoths in round 2, things could have turned out very differently for us. With how closely packed those seeds 3 through 6 were during the regular season, I don't think any of them were clearly more dominant than any other. So despite the actual dominating performances that happened, something as simple as changing matchups could have completely changed the remaining playoff rounds.
